On Wednesday, the new Netflix original series, centered on the Addams Family character of the same name, is the new leader of the Top 10 most watched content on the platform. The record held so far by the fourth season of Stranger Things has also been broken.
Wednesday, a series by Miles Millar and Alfred Gough, largely directed by Tim Burton, has established itself in the Netflix ranking with the beauty of 341.23 million hours viewed during the first week of publication aloneprecisely beating the record of Stranger Things 4, which had totaled a total amount of 335 million hours in its first week of release.
For an English-language series this is an all-time record. In fact, the world record remains Squid Game which currently holds a record of 571.8 million hours viewed in the first week of release, its peak. The series debuted in 93 countries, taking first place in 83 of them and still placing in the top 10 in all others.
Wednesday also allowed the talented Jeanna Ortega to be discovered by the general public, in her splendid interpretation of the eldest daughter of Gomez and Morticia, played respectively by Luiz Guzman and Catherine Zeta-Jones. In the cast, there is also Cristina Ricci, the interpreter of Wednesday in the two iconic Addams Family films of the 90s.
The series not only takes up the dark humor tones that have always characterized the films and TV series on the Addams Family, but also adds the hues of an investigative series, which will see the young protagonist having to solve some mysteries that revolve around her family.
